I had 13 mole biospies in 4 months. Look up mole on biopsy scar. They look ugly and asymmetrical because the scar tissue has a different structure. There is absolutely nothing to worry about. In fact, if you change dermatologists you need to let the new ones know that you've had a biopsy there, because not knowing that may lead them to biopsy it again and you don't want that.
